This article has been adapted from the full research report, Blockchain for Education: Lifelong Learning Passport published in: Visit also the Blockchain for Education Webpage. Certificates play an important role in education and in professional development in companies.
This article has been adapted from the full research report, Blockchain for Education: Lifelong Learning Passport published in: Visit also the Blockchain for Education Webpage. Certificates play trsffen important role in education and frau sagt erstes treffen ab professional development in companies. It is therefore important that these records are stored in long-term available and tamper-proof ledgers. A blockchain records transactions in a verifiable and permanent way; therefore it is very suitable for storing fingerprints of certificates or other educational items.
Blockchain reveals forgery of certificates and it supports learning histories. This article presents the Blockchain for Education platform as a practical solution for dating luzern kostenlos, validating, and sharing of certificates. In education, certificates confirm the achievement of certain learning outcomes and continue to be mostly issued on paper or other physical formats.
Paper certificates with built-in security features are difficult to forge. In addition, recipients can easily store frau sagt erstes treffen ab certificates or can show them to any person and for sgt frau sagt erstes treffen ab. However, there are some disadvantages, such as the mainly manual activity for third parties to verify the certificate, or the need for certification authorities to maintain a registry or database for frau sagt erstes treffen ab for a long period of time.
An alternative to paper certificates frau sagt erstes treffen ab digital certificates that are cryptographically signed. Compared to paper certificates, exchange and use kennenlernen zwischen mann frau islam such digital certificates is simplified. However, more effort is needed to secure the registry for certificates and an open standard for digital signatures has to be used; otherwise the global verification of digital certificates is not possible.
In the area of educational certificates, there exists frau sagt erstes treffen ab billion-dollar industry of fake degrees. In particular, in the area of educational certificates, there exists the serious problem of fake degrees. Ezell and Bear report about fraudulent practices xb the billion-dollar industry behind it .
Hence, trffen technology seems ideal to solve many of the problems of current paper or digital certificates and fake degrees. Blockchain technology supports protection against counterfeit frqu, easy verification even if the certification authority no longer exists, and automation of monitoring processes with a time-limited validity. In the frau sagt erstes treffen ab of education and certification, blockchain technology frau sagt erstes treffen ab protection against counterfeit certificates, frau sagt erstes treffen ab verification of certificates even if the certification authority no longer exists, and automation of monitoring processes for certificates with a time-limited frau sagt erstes treffen ab.
Saagt we look at certification processes from a blockchain perspective, we identify three main tasks. Firstly, identities of certification authorities frqu to be created and maintained. Secondly, these certification authorities have to issue certificates to learners. The third main task is the verification of certificates by employers, for example. These three tasks have to be supported adequately by a blockchain-based infrastructure including the sharing of certificates by learners.
The Blockchain for Education platform aims to support counterfeit protection as well as secure access and secure management of certificates according to the needs of learners, companies, educational institutions, and certification authorities. Several workshops and frau sagt erstes treffen ab with our application partners, frau sagt erstes treffen ab institutions, and two personnel frau sagt erstes treffen ab authorities were performed to elicit the requirements for our system and to derive the minimal viable product.
Starting from the requirements, we conceptualized for each user group features for the minimal viable product. The import of data and examination results from legacy systems is a first important feature for certification authorities. After importing the data, certification authorities can browse the generated certificates. In addition, certification authorities need means to search for learners or to gain an overview of learners and their examination results according to learning courses.
The overview enables certification authorities to print all certificates of a learning course at once. The second main feature for certification authorities is signing of certificates and storing them in the blockchain.
Both actions are easily carried out simultaneously for all the learners in the previously mentioned overview. Acknowledgement of validity and authenticity of a certain certificate is a further feature for all user groups of the minimal viable product. Furthermore, certification authorities need a means to revoke certificates. This could be necessary when plagiarism has been detected or misconduct of the certified learner was proven.
Usually revocation occurs mainly for certificates with time-limited validity when the frau sagt erstes treffen ab actions have not been taken.
At present, learners mostly receive paper certificates with frau sagt erstes treffen ab security features. Learners send or email copies or certified copies, sometimes digitized scannedto prospective employers.
Hence, the importing of certificates and creation of an application portfolio is a major feature for the minimal viable product. Furthermore, learners need means to manage application portfolios as well as means for sharing them. Similarly, monitoring of certificates with Dating sites for single parents in south africa polyTOP time-limited validity support sag and is an additional feature of the minimal viable product.
Note that monitoring is also relevant for certification authorities but implies different actions. Certification authorities could remind learners and revoke certificates, if the conditions for renewal are not met. In Dating dpd hamburg first case, employers can prove the validity of the copies only by asking the issuing organization for the authenticity and validity of the certificate.
This is a time-consuming and expensive process. Therefore, reading and verifying certificates is an important feature of the minimal viable product. The derived features for certification authorities, learners, and employers have been exploited to develop the conceptual system architecture.
This process egstes supported by the use case wohlhabender mann sucht junge frau for blockchain described in  and the engineering framework presented in .
An overview of the prototype architecture is shown in Figure 1. It comprises the blockchain, including smart contracts, a public storage system holding profile treffej frau sagt erstes treffen ab certification authorities, a document management system managing the actual payload of certificates tracked by the blockchain, and the parties involved in the system, namely accreditation and certification authorities, certifiers, learners, and employers.
In the prototype implementation, only the document management system is a centralized system component. Frau sagt erstes treffen ab, two smart contracts are submitted to the blockchain by the accreditation authority 1. The first smart contract IdentityMgmt supports management of identities Linda hesse single Frauen dating kostenlos the Blockchain for Education platform and the second one CertMgmt manages the lifecycle of certificates issued over the blockchain.
It is important to note that the profile information is read-only and publicly readable, i. It frau sagt erstes treffen ab holds long-term profiles of certification authorities, such as saggt name and country, but does not include any personal information of certifiers or even learners.
Registered certification authorities then add the public keys of trefgen to the registry of the IdentityMgmt contract 3b and thereby delegate the right to issue certificates. That is, a holder of a private certifier key will typically be an employee of a certification authority who is entitled to issue certificates and signs them in the name of the certification authority.
The certifier collects all information that a certificate consists of. The dataset comprises qualification or title, name and address of the certification treffej, name of the certifier, name of the learner, and the date.
Then the certificate is signed by the certifier and stored on the document management system 4a and its fingerprint is written into the blockchain 4b. Learners are supported in the creation and management of application portfolios by a service of the document management system. Firstly, the learner has to register with the document management system. Then, a service for the flexible creation of application portfolios supports the learner 5.
Completed application portfolios can be shared with potential employers who can verify the validity of these certificates. A service of the minimal viable product supports employers, for example, in verifying single certificates or all certificates of an application portfolio 6a, 6b.
We implemented a prototype of the Blockchain for Education platform based on the Ethereum blockchain. Two smart contracts written in Solidity codify access control mechanisms IdentityMgmt and manage certificate records CertMgmt stored in the blockchain.
The Interplanetary Filesystem IPFS is used as a public distributed read-only storage for profile information of certification authorities.
Finally, the BSCW document management system stores and validates certificates. Identities in Blockchain for Education are managed in a hierarchy. On top is a set of accreditation authorities who are entitled to approve certification authorities. For frah, members of the European Co-operation for Accreditation could comprise the set of accreditation authorities in the Blockchain for Education platform.
In Figure 2, we frua the whole set of accreditation authorities to a single authority for the sake of simplicity and to reflect the current prototype setup. An accreditation authority is the owner of the smart contracts of an instance of the Blockchain for Education platform. It creates the initial smart frau sagt erstes treffen ab on the Ethereum blockchain.
The IdentityMgmt contract allows accreditation authorities to create, update, and remove frau sagt erstes treffen ab authorities. Certification authorities reside one level below accreditation authorities in the identity hierarchy.
Frau sagt erstes treffen ab are identified by their Ethereum address, which is derived from a cryptographic hash of their public keys. The address of a certification authority is mapped to its profile information stored on IPFS.
Certification authorities cannot issue certificates themselves. They can only entitle employees to do so by delegating the respective right to them.
To do so, a certification authority calls up the respective function of the IdentityMgmt contract and enters the Ethereum address of its certifier. The smart contract frau sagt erstes treffen ab that only accredited certification authorities may delegate the right and automatically assigns the certifier to the delegating certification authority. Just as the right to issue certificates can be issued at any time to any certifier, it can also be revoked by the certification authority.
Abb deauthorization could, for example, occur if a certifier leaves a certification authority or should otherwise lose the right to issue further certificates.
Certifiers cannot delegate their rights further and cannot manipulate the access permissions. The role of certifiers is limited to the management of certificate records on the blockchain. Certifiers can create, revoke, and delete references to certificates stored in the Blockchain for Education platform.
This is implemented in the smart contract Sabt. The accreditation authority instantiates the CertMgmt contract together with the IdentityMgmt contract. The Drau contract requires the partnersuche recklinghausen kostenlos of the IdentityMgmt contract to enforce access control.
Any manipulative operation on the CertMgmt contract, such as adding a certificate, requires that the caller is a registered certifier of an accredited certification authority. Everyone can retrieve certificate records given the address of the CertMgmt contract and a hash of the certificate. The CertMgmt contract uses certificate records to store certificate information in the blockchain. Currently, this information consists of the SHA hash of the certificate, the starting and expiration date, and a status field onHold to indicate if a certificate is on hold.
Dates are represented as UNIX timestamps and, for future proofing, are stored as bit unsigned integers.